Washington’s wine country is second to none, especially Red Mountain. The climate in this area makes for some of the most valuable lands in the state for vineyards, and it also happens to be exceptionally gorgeous. And thanks to Red Mountain Tours, you can see it all on horseback while tasting some incredible vino.

Red Mountain Trails provides trail rides in the beautiful vineyards and desert of the Red Mountain AVA, and this is an experience you won’t want to miss.

Red Mountain Trails Facebook The company is owned by a couple who has lived in the area their entire lives and absolutely love it (and it shows).

The company offers several ways to tour wine country, but of course, their horseback tour is the most popular.

Red Mountain Trails Facebook And there’s no need to be an experienced rider – your guide will show you everything you need to know.

The wine tasting trail ride is 3.5 hours long and costs $265 per person.

Red Mountain Trails Facebook You’ll ride through the vineyards of Red Mountain and spend plenty of time wine tasting, stopping for a picnic lunch by the vines.

More than 15 wineries are located in the Red Mountain AVA, and plenty of other Washington wineries source their grapes from the area.

Red Mountain Trails Facebook The area’s desert climate makes growing conditions ideal, and the wine really is exceptional.

Want to skip the wine? Red Mountain Trails also offers one-hour horseback rides for $70.

Red Mountain Trails Facebook You’ll have all the beauty of the ride without the booze.

Red Mountain’s name is a bit of a misnomer, as it is neither red nor mountainous.

Red Mountain Trails Facebook Still, it’s so incredibly beautiful, we don’t mind.

You can book this amazing horseback wine tasting tour on the company’s website. This is absolutely something that belongs on your Washington bucket list.
